Algorithmic Relevance Is Not Cultural Relevance

Modern digital systems are exceptionally good at measuring attention. Search queries, clicks, mentions, shares, dwell time, and engagement metrics allow platforms to detect, with impressive precision, what people are talking about right now. From a technical standpoint, this capability represents a triumph of data driven intelligence.

Distributed Cognitive Editorial System

The Distributed Cognitive Editorial System ( Di Co E S) introduces a new class of digital systems designed to mechanize one of the most complex human intellectual activities editorial judgment and cultural curation. Built on a Distributed Cognitive C M S ( D C C M S) architecture, Di Co E S represents a shift from content management as storage and publishing toward content management as a distributed cognitive process, governed by specialized artificial entities under human supervision.
